In fact, a x2 tele-converter was added to Tamron 500 mm lens. = Long time ago I bought this £5 converter as a joke, thinking to make it for a close-up ring by removing the optics. But now I know, this was not a junk. With x2 converter, F8 lens become F16, so that on DSLR’s optical view finder it become too dark to focus. (Unless we use live-view on the back screen) But, mirror-less camera can show the amplified bright image, even focus-peaking is working ! = It’s their biggest advantage.
